Still thinking about all of the possibilities for an upcoming street 360 build. From what I have read the design and casting on the new procomp small block heads are pretty good, but the assembled package is crap.

Since I am wanting to learn more about heads and maybe some light work like gasket matching and polishing, I was wondering if anyone here has bought bare heads and put in quality parts.

Would anyone know what kind of valves they are set up for standard LA or W2? Are the spring seats set up for standard mopar springs with locator cups or do they need a lot of work there? How is the rocker shaft pedestal placement. Does a standard rocker arm setup align pretty well or more work there too?
